Bug description:
In trunk commit #311 the plugin helloword doesn't show the toolbar button and menu entry anymore. The plugin itself has not been changed, so it must be something in GTG/core/plugins/api.py or GTG/core/plugins/manager.py
If the plugin was already activated at loading time, it will work fine until deactivation and reactivation.
(my rtm plugin is also affected)
==steps to reproduce:
$bzr branch lp:gtg
$bzr revert -r 311
$./scripts/debug.sh
activate plugin -> no toolbar button present
deactivate plugin
$bzr revert -r 310
$./scripts/debug.sh
activate plugin -> toolbar button present
